EEPROM

EEPROM is an IC (Integrated Circuit) chip that stores data or information. It is a non-volatile memory that keeps its contents even when the power is shut off. It is a newer version of EPROM which was invented in 1978. It utilizes electricity to erase its contents instead of UV radiation. It is reprogrammable indefinitely. It can be used as a chip for storing configurations, parameters, or calibration coefficients.

Unlike traditional keys, modern car keys have a transponder chip embedded within them that activates the vehicle's onboard immobilizer system. To make the key work it has to be programmed with the immobilizer code of the vehicle. This process is complicated and requires specialized software to operate. Onboard

It is essential to program your car keys correctly, or else you may cause serious damage. This is why you should choose a locksmith with the proper equipment to complete the job. If you decide to go down this route, make sure they are covered for any damages or accidents that may occur during the process.

To start, modern cars require a special microchip. If this chip isn't set up correctly it won't turn on. This is the reason why a majority of people contact locksmiths for programming a new car key. This process is often much more simple than it appears. All you have to do is follow the steps as they are described in the manual for your vehicle or search online for "onboard programming steps for X car."

Key programming on the board is a simple procedure that does not require sophisticated car key programmers. It involves a few easy steps that put the car in "learn-mode," which allows you program additional FOBs, or an additional. However, this method is not available for all vehicles and may be restricted in its use by the car's computer. It's not as fast as EEPROM or OBD2 programs.

Modern automobiles require a transponder which is specifically programmed for the vehicle. The key isn't able to start the vehicle without this programming. This can be done in an establishment for locksmiths or an instrument specially designed to program keys for cars. The device needs to be connected into a car's OBD2 connector, which will send the code to the chip. The chip will then modify the code so that it matches the car's system.

Certain older cars do not have this feature and will require a traditional blade-style key to be inserted into the ignition. A lot of auto shops can program these, even though they are more difficult. They will charge more however, they are more likely to have the right equipment.

The EEPROM method is a further advanced key programming method. It is utilized in the latest vehicles, such as BMW and Mercedes. It is a complicated procedure, and it requires an understanding of circuit boards, programming and soldering. It is crucial to hire an expert for this, as the incorrect method could corrupt the information on the module. This could lead to the vehicle not starting or other issues.

Modern cars have a complex system of electronic sensors which control the security features. You cannot program them by just getting an identical key from a hardware store. A duplicate key that appears exactly like yours may be found in the hardware store, but will not start your vehicle.

You can find the EZ installer in most hardware stores. The device reads the code from your current car key, and then program it into your car's computer. The process is quick and simple and you can program as many keys as you like.

You will need an advanced method of programming for more advanced car keys. This method, referred to as EEPROM Programming requires a deep understanding of circuit boards and electronic components. This method is only used when there is no other way to enter programming mode for the vehicle. It is not recommended for the average driver because it could alter the information stored in the security system, rendering your vehicle unusable to start.
